I have a new Dell Inspiron 1545. I am in the habit of, from years of using other computers, using the function keys to perfrom basic functions (alt+f4 to close programs, f11 to make web browsers full screen, etc.) However, with this new computer, in order to use alt+f4 I also have to hit the fn key. Right now, if I just hit f4, it makes my screen dimmer - in other words, it appears to be doing the secondary function instead of the primary function. This is only the case with the function keys, though. I thought that maybe I would just have to retrain my brain and get used to hitting one more key, but then I figured there must be a work-around, because just hitting plain old alt+f4 on any other computer I use still works, so it seems silly that you'd need to know one way for some computers and another way for others.
Anyway. Please help?
